교사 내 플랜트 모델 유형별 적용에 따른 공기질 변화 (Changes in Air Quality through the Application of Three Types of Green-Wall Model within Classrooms)

  • Background: Adolescents are relatively more sensitive than adults to exposure to indoor pollutants. The indoor air quality in classrooms where students spend time together must therefore be managed at a safe level because it can affect the health of students. Objectives: In this study, three types of green-wall models were applied to classrooms where students spend a long time in a limited space, and the resulting effects on reducing PM were evaluated. Methods: In the middle school classrooms which were selected as the experimental subjects, IoT-based indoor air quality monitoring equipment was installed for real-time monitoring. Three types of plant models (passive, active, and active+light) were installed in each classroom to evaluate the effects on improving indoor air quality. Results: The concentration of PM in the classroom is influenced by outdoor air quality, but repeated increases and decreases in concentration were observed due to the influence of students' activities. There was a PM reduction effect by applying the green-wall model. There was a difference in PM reduction efficiency depending on the type of green-wall model, and the reduction efficiency of the active model was higher than the passive model. Conclusions: The active green-wall model can be used as an efficient method of improving indoor air quality. Additionally, more research is needed to increase the efficiency of improving indoor air quality by setting conditions that can stimulate the growth of each type of plant.

UR이후 충남농업(忠南農業)의 전망(展望)과 대응방안(對應方案) (Prospect and Directions for Chungnam's Regional Agriculture Post Uruguay Round Agreements)

  • This paper reviews the development of Uruguay Round of GATT talks and forecasts its effect on regional agriculture particularly concerning Chungnarn provincial agriculture. Since agriculture is composed of main industry for Chungnam economy, as imports of cheap agricultural products increase, domestic price of farm products will rapidly decrease so that it might discourage domestic production and have severe adverse consequences in regional farm economy. To cope with agricultural trade liberalization, directions which regional agriculture should pursue are suggested as follows; 1) to establish the integrated rural development strategy so as to improve living conditions in rural area equivalent to urban area, 2) to adjust the agricultural institute system facing diversification of farming type, 3) to encourage commercialized farmers in order to maintain adequate farm income, 4) to increase R&D investment on comparatively advanced technology compared with other regions, 5) to foster farmers' organization and to rear young farmers to protect family farms.

도시농업을 위한 소형온실 설계요인 분석 및 구조모델 개발 (Development of Structural Model and Analysis of Design Factors for Small Greenhouse of Urban Agriculture)

  • The purpose of this study is to suggest structural model and analyze design factors for the development of small greenhouse standardization model. The average dimensions of small greenhouse desired by urban farmers were 3.3m in width, 1.9m in eaves height, 2.7m in ridge height, 5.7m in length. The cladding materials for small greenhouse were preferred to glass, PC board and plastic film, framework to aluminum alloy and steel, and heating method in electrical energy. In addition, it was analyzed that small greenhouses need to develop structural model by dividing them into entry-level type and high-level type. The roof type that was used for entry-level type was arch shape, framework was steel pipe, cladding material was plastic film. On the other hand, high-level type was used in even span or dutch light type, framework with square hollow steel, cladding materials with glass or PC board. In consideration of these findings and practicality, this study developed four types of small greenhouses. The width, eaves height, ridges height, and length of the small greenhouses of even span type, which were covered with 5mm thick glass and 6mm thick PC board were 3m, 2.2m, 2.9m, and 6m, respectively. The small greenhouse of dutch light type covered with 5mm thick glass was designed with 3.8m in with, 2.2m in eaves height, 2.9m in ridges height, and 6m in length. The width, eaves height, ridges height, and length of the arch shape small greenhouse covered with a 0.15mm PO film were 3m, 1.5m, 2.8m, and 6m, respectively.

주요 식용꽃의 포장재 종류에 따른 품질 유지 효과 (Effect of Storage Film Type on Quality Maintenance in Edible Flower)

  • 식용꽃은 일반적으로 개화된 상태에서 수확, 줄기가 없는 상태에서 유통되므로 저장성이 급격히 저하되는 것이 단점이다. 이에 본 연구는 여러 종류의 포장 필름 중 식용꽃의 상온유통을 위한 효과적인 포장재를 선발하기 위하여 실시하였다. 식용꽃 재료로는 꾸준한 수요로 연중생산 되고 있는 금어초, 금잔화, 비올라, 패랭이, 팬지, 한련화 등 총 6종으로 실시하였다. 유통 시 적용할 포장 필름을 선발하기 위하여 0.03mm 두께의 polyethlene (PE) film와 polypropylene (PP) film을 대조구로 하였으며 필름 표면의 미세한 천공을 통해 산소투과도 (OTR-Oxygen Transmission Rate)를 조절할 수 있는 6가지 종류의 필름인 PE 0.03 mm (LF10, LF20, LF30), PP 0.0 3mm (LF10, LF20, LF30) 등을 이용하였다. 식용꽃의 상온 유통시 금잔화, 한련화는 필름별 차이가 없었으며, 비올라, 패랭이, 팬지는 PP (LF10)필름이 효과적인 것으로 나타났다. 비올라, 패랭이, 팬지는 꽃잎이 바깥쪽부터 말리기 시작하면서 노화 증상이 나타났고, 한련화는 꽃잎 무름과 변색, 금어초는 갈색 점이 나타나면서 부패증상이 나타나는 등 식용꽃 종류별로 노화 유형이 뚜렷하게 구분되었다.

Sustainability and Challenges of Climate Change Mitigation through Urban Reforestation - A Review

  • The realities of Climate change and its untold implications on the livelihood of man are no longer new worldwide. In attempts to subdue the negative implications of Climate change scenario globally, several measures have being suggested and being put in place. One of such measures is urban reforestation especially in the developing nations where forest resources have extremely and uncontrollably exploited. Most of cities in developing nations are almost devoid of regularly maintained trees for whatever purpose. Thus, the enormous roles which urban tree performs are lacked in most cities. In order to subdue excessive heat in cities arising from exposure of urban land areas urban reforestation exercise needs to be embarked upon. The investigation was carried out through desk studies and review of relevant publications to examine what it entails to have a sustainable reforestation programme in cities. The study revealed that several factors need to be taken into consideration if sustainable urban reforestation will be achieved, especially in developing countries. These factors include urban soil nutrients status investigation, appropriate tree type study, public perception about the tree types, relevant legal instrument to achieve successful reforestation exercise in cities among others were found to be salient to this exercise. Urban reforestation has enormous potentials to subdue Climate change consequences, including urban renewal if adequate provision is made for its sustainability, especially in developing countries. To ensure this is realized it is recommended that relevant ministry/agency could be put in charge for the maintaining, cutting and replanting of urban tree and all that are involved in urban tree sustainability.

북미 4개 도시 커뮤니티가든 사례조사에 의한 역할과 특성 비교 연구 (Case Study of the Roles and Characteristics of Community Gardens in Four North American Cities)

  • 국내 주거재생 및 도시재생 사업이 활성화됨에 따라 주거환경 및 경관 개선, 그리고 공동체 활동에 대한 관심 증대로 인해 도시농업의 일종인 커뮤니티가든에 대한 관심 역시 증가하고 있다. 하지만 국내 커뮤니티가든에 대한 인식은 아직 도시농업의 범주를 벗어나지 못하고 있으며, 실천방안 논의 역시 기초 단계에 머물러 있는 현황이다. 따라서 본 연구는 커뮤니티가든의 발상지인 북미 4개 도시 커뮤니티가든의 현황을 직접 현장 조사하고, 공간적 구성 및 사회적 기능을 중심으로 분석함으로써 사례 도시별 커뮤니티가든의 특성을 탐구하여 국내 커뮤니티가든 연구에 있어 유의미한 시사점을 도출하고자 하였다. 연구 방법으로는 커뮤니티가든이 활발하게 운영 관리되고 있는 시애틀, 뉴욕, 필라델피아와 밴쿠버 등 4개 도시의 총 166개 커뮤니티가든에 대한 현장조사를 실시한 후, 각 도시별 커뮤니티가든 4곳을 선정하여 분석을 진행하였다. 연구 결과, 각 도시의 커뮤니티가든은 입지 성격 및 사회적 수요에 따라 다양한 기능을 수행하고 있음이 확인되었다. '근교외' 도시인 시애틀과 밴쿠버 커뮤니티가든의 경우, '참여'의 장으로써의 역할이 강조되고 있는 반면, '도심'에 위치한 뉴욕과 필라델피아 커뮤니티가든은 '경관 미화'의 기능이 중요한 것으로 나타났다. 이처럼 북미 커뮤니티가든은 전체 지역사회를 위한 다목적 공공 공간으로써 도시 어메니티 기능을 복합적으로 수행하고 있는데, 이는 국내 커뮤니티가든 연구에서 커뮤니티가든의 사회적 기능 및 이를 수행하기 위한 공간적 구성에 대한 고려가 필요함을 암시한다.

일회용 폐기저귀에서 양액 추출 방안 (Method for nutrient solution extraction from used diposed diapers)

  • Used disposable diapers have been considered for a long time as a type of waste difficult to recycle and valorize due to their composite nature including plastic, cellulose pulp, a super absorbent polymer and either urine, feces or both. Therefore, the fate of disposed diapers often is either incineration or landfill burial which both have various adverse environmental impacts. However, used disposable diapers contain nutrients: cellulose is an organic matter while urine and feces contain non negligible amounts of nitrogen, phosphorus and potassium which are primary nutrients included in most chemical fertilizers used in agriculture. In a scope of waste recycling and valorization, this study focuses on developing a method to achieve nutrient solution extraction from used disposable diapers. The experiment essentially consists in shredding the diapers and letting them macerate in solutions of sodium hydroxide with various concentrations to allow breaking down of the cellulose and super absorbent polymer and release of urine and feces before sterilizing the solutions in an autoclave to remove potential coliform bacteria. At the end of the experiment, a set of parameters is measured for the final solution to identify concentrations of nutrients as well as presence or absence of harmful substances. Results are discussed and directions for future studies are suggested, which include mechanization of the diapers shredding process or added aeration to enhance nitrification and absorption of extracted nutrients from plants.

도심형 에너지 자립 스마트팜 서비스 모델 설계 및 구축 (Design and Construction of Urban-type Energy Self-Supporting Smart-Farm Service Model)

  • 현대의 농업은 자원위주의 농업에서 과학기술 위주의 농업으로 변하고 있다. 과학기술이 융합된 농업은 새로운 신성장 동력으로 인식하고 있으며, 지능적인 스마트팜을 구축하기 위하여 정부 및 지방자치단체, 연구소, 산업계가 협력하여 스마트팜에 필요한 각종 장치를 개발하여 보급하고 있다. 최근에는 클라우드 플랫폼을 구축하여 보다 지능적인 농업환경을 구축하는 연구가 진행되고 있다. 본 논문에서는 도시의 건물 옥상을 활용하여 여가시간의 활용과 농업활동을 체험할 수 있는 도심형 에너지 자립 스마트팜 구축방안을 제시한다. 또한, IT 기술을 활용하여 스마트팜의 다양한 데이터를 원격지 서버에서 데이터를 관리하고 스마트팜 내부 환경을 제어할 수 있는 HMI 모듈을 개발하여 자동 또는 반자동으로 스마트팜을 관리하도록 한다. 서비스 모델은 모바일 기반으로 스마트팜의 내부 환경을 관리할 수 있는 모델을 제시한다.
